How do I book an appointment?
Open Fadehaus, find a shop or barber near you, and pick the service you want. Choose an open time, and confirm. Availability is live, so every slot you see is real and yours the moment you book.
You get a confirmation right away, and a reminder before your visit so it does not sneak up on you.
Can I reschedule or cancel?
Yes. Open the appointment and choose Reschedule to pick a new time, or Cancel to release the slot. Doing it early is a kindness, since it lets your barber fill the chair.
Some shops set a cancellation window and a deposit or no-show policy. When they do, it is shown clearly before you book.
What if I miss my appointment?
Each shop sets its own no-show policy, shown before you book. Some hold a deposit or charge a no-show fee for a missed visit.
If your plans change, cancel or reschedule ahead of time. It keeps the chair working and keeps you in good standing.
How do payments and refunds work?
Payments run securely in-app through Stripe. Tips are optional and always yours to decide. Your card details go straight to Stripe, never to us.
If something was not right, reach out to the shop first, since refunds follow the shop's own policy. If you cannot reach them, email [email protected] and we will help sort it out.
How do I manage my account?
Your profile, notification settings, and appearance live under Settings in the app. Your Passport keeps a history of your cuts so “same as last time” is repeatable anywhere.
You can delete your account any time from Settings, then Account, or at fadehaus.com/delete-account.

How do I get set up?
Open Fadehaus and switch to barber or shop mode, then follow onboarding. You add your shop or chair, your services and prices, and your working hours. It takes a few minutes, and you can refine it later.
New shops get a quick review before they appear in discovery, so clients only find profiles that are ready.
How do calendars and hours work?
Set your weekly working hours, then layer on holidays and time off when you need a break. Your live availability is built from those hours, so clients only ever see times you can actually take.
The day board shows your appointments and walk-ins together, so the front desk and the chair stay in sync.
How do services and memberships work?
Build your menu with the service builder: name each service, set its price and how long it takes, and add optional add-ons. A shop can let each barber define their own services, or share one shop menu, whichever fits how you work.
Accurate durations keep your calendar honest, so back-to-back bookings leave room for the real cut.
How do I get paid and see payouts?
Payouts run through Stripe. During setup you connect a Stripe payout account with your bank details, entered directly into Stripe. In-app payments and tips are then paid out to you on Stripe's schedule.
Fadehaus never sees or stores your full bank details. Your earnings and appointment stats live in your analytics.
How does marketing to my clients work?
You can send loyalty and promotional messages, but only to clients who have opted in through the app. Consent is explicit and off by default, which keeps your list clean and your messages welcome.
Transactional messages like confirmations and reminders go out on their own, so the essentials never depend on marketing settings.
